Tinium wrote:
Yep, loving the sound of it, plenty of poke, resisting the urge to calculate mpg's :)

Always far better on a long run, what with two diffs to warm up etc. If you're in the 20's it's a good sign, mid-20's is quite common from good healthy engines. DJ's work well on LPG but that's a whole other bunfight :wink:

PS Make sure you get a fresh warranty on any engine re-work! What kind of mileage has it done since the re-con and by whom? Having said that most of the warranties out there are laughably short...
